chakra-ui/ark
Unstyled, accessible UI components for your design System. Works in React, Vue, Solid, and Svelte.
Built on Zag.js finite state machines, Ark UI ensures framework-agnostic component logic with identical APIs across React, Solid, Vue, and Svelte. The library provides 45+ headless components covering forms, overlays, layout, and data display—each fully typed, WCAG-compliant, and composable for seamless design system integration. Works with any styling solution including Tailwind, CSS-in-JS, and vanilla CSS.
5,068 stars and 1,781 monthly downloads. Actively maintained with 35 commits in the last 30 days. Available on npm.
Stars
5,068
Forks
191
Language
TypeScript
License
MIT
Category
Last pushed
Mar 23, 2026
Monthly downloads
1,781
Commits (30d)
35
Dependencies
3
Get this data via API
curl "https://pt-edge.onrender.com/api/v1/quality/ai-coding/chakra-ui/ark"
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.
Compare
Related tools
primefaces/primeng
The Most Complete Angular UI Component Library
chakra-ui/chakra-ui
Chakra UI is a component system for building SaaS products with speed ⚡️
primefaces/primevue
Next Generation Vue UI Component Library
primefaces/primeuix
PrimeUIX is a shared package used by all Prime libraries, allowing PrimeTek teams to unify theming.
SAP/open-ux-tools
Enable community collaboration to jointly promote and facilitate best in class tooling capabilities